SELENGA BURYATS IN 19TH CENTURY: ETHNIC COMPOSITION AND RESETTLEMENT (SOUTH-WEST AREA)
Nanzatov B. Z., Sodnompilova M. M.
The article continues the cycle of works, dedicated to research of ethnic composition of Buryat administrations in the 19th century. Selenginsk Steppe Duma was the largest in terms of population. The article represents the ethnic composition of Dzhida part
in this particular administration. The ethnic composition of this group of the Buryats shows that the population from the lower reaches of the Dzhida River took various ethnic elements both from different parts in Mongolia and parts in the Western Buryatia. The population basis of Dzhida Buryats are Sartul, Atagan, Tabangut, Alagui and Uzon.
